LeBron James has concluded his eight-year tenure with the Los Angeles Lakers and is now an unrestricted free agent. The Golden State Warriors have emerged as a potential destination for James due to various factors, including his friendships with Stephen Curry and Draymond Green. Despite speculation, reports suggest the Warriors are not currently frontrunners, although an NBA executive believes he might eventually choose Golden State. James’ future decision could also impact teammate Draymond Green, as they share a close bond. The Warriors are aiming to bolster their title aspirations after consecutive playoff exits.
